More about Lewis Capaldi
Lewis Capaldi’s journey from a small-town Scottish singer-songwriter to an international superstar is nothing short of inspiring. Bursting onto the scene with his breakout single "Someone You Loved," which dominated global charts and earned him a Grammy nomination, Capaldi quickly made a name for himself with his heartfelt lyrics and soulful voice.
His powerful ballads and relatable storytelling resonate with millions, creating a massive, dedicated global fanbase. Since his debut album, “Divinely Uninspired to a Hellish Extent,” Capaldi’s live performance reputation has soared.
